At RecargaPay, we’re on a mission to deliver the best payment experience for Brazilian consumers and small businesses — by building a powerful digital ecosystem where the banked and unbanked connect, and where consumers and merchants have a one-stop shop for all their financial needs.

We serve over 10 million users and process more than USD 4 billion annually. We’ve been profitable since 2022 and operate our own credit business. We are an AI-first, 100% remote team, scaling in the rapidly changing Brazilian financial market.

The Junior Reconciliation Analyst will be responsible for supporting and improving the transactional reconciliation processes for Emissor, Pix, Boletos, and Bill Payments, covering RecargaPay's full product suite. The role requires discipline to carry out day-to-day activities, along with an analytical mindset to ensure the integrity of financial operations across a rapidly expanding portfolio.

Key Responsibilities

  • Support transactional reconciliation for products such as Issuing, Pix, Boletos, Bill Payments, and Sub-acquiring
  • Assist in the accounting reconciliation of RecargaPay’s products
  • Monitor and report outstanding items identified in daily reconciliations, escalating to the appropriate teams when necessary
  • Suggest improvements to reconciliation processes
  • Support the analyst team and partner areas with day-to-day activities
  • Assist in documenting and updating internal processes and controls
